Film Crew Helps Wong Kar-wai Buy Late-Night Snacks—Netizens Feel Sorry After Hearing Conversation: 'So Humble'

Published at Nov 13, 2025 05:08 pm
Wong Kar-wai’s drama Blossoms has erupted in a labor dispute, with team member Gu Er (real name Cheng Jun-nian) claiming he wrote several main plotlines but received no screenwriter credit or corresponding remuneration. He even ended up with a rare illness causing muscle atrophy and weakness. Enraged, Gu Er released audio recordings as a public appeal. The latest excerpt features Gu Er returning with late-night snacks for the team and captures the reactions of Wong Kar-wai, screenwriter Qin Wen, and chief editor Xu Siyao. After listening, netizens bristled: “This recording is the very definition of workplace bullying.”

Wong Kar-wai asked Gu Er what BBQ items he ordered. Gu Er replied: “Oysters, scallops, chicken skin, Xinjiang lamb skewers, potato slices, and edamame.” Wong then asked, “Why do you get chicken skin every day?” Gu Er said it was Xu Siyao’s favorite. Wong followed up: “What’s my favorite?” Gu Er responded, “Your favorite is very healthy.” Wong pressed on: “Besides lamb kidneys, what’s Teacher Qin’s favorite?” Gu Er listed scallion noodles and lamb stew noodles. Wong questioned why they weren’t ordered that night. Gu Er replied it was because Qin Wen asked for BBQ.
Qin Wen won the Magnolia Award for Best Screenwriter for Blossoms.
Wong Kar-wai still wouldn’t let up, next asking about the potato slices. Gu Er said, “Potato slices are quality carbohydrates.” Xu Siyao jokingly told Qin Wen, “We’re making you gain weight.” Gu Er quickly added, “People who work out need quality carbohydrates.” Gu Er once revealed Qin Wen and Xu Siyao would exercise before meetings, then take the scripts he’d stayed up late to finish.

After an awkward silence in the recording, Qin Wen asked Gu Er: “Do you work out? You don’t seem fit.” Gu Er hesitantly replied: “I...Ever since I started working (writing the script), I haven’t been healthy.” Xu Siyao laughed, “Director, look at this!” Wong Kar-wai, feigning innocence, told Gu Er, “I ruined you.” Both Qin Wen and Xu Siyao laughed.

Netizens who listened to the audio sympathized with Gu Er, calling him “so humble,” and said it was “blatant workplace bullying—ordering takeout felt like a job interview,” and “they’re treating him like a servant”; others felt the conversation was simply everyday banter.
